Frontier Conflict
Arthur St. Clair's 1791 defeat, the second battle of the Frontier Wars, was the worst defeat in history for the United States Army at the hands of Native Americans. Students will examine primary sources, including St. Clair's report and first hand accounts of three soldiers who were there. Students will attempt to get at the truth of what happened, why it happened, and who was responsible.
